Ingredients
- 2 shots espresso
- 1 cup milk
- 1/3 cup white chocolate chips
- 1 1/2 cups ice
- Whipped cream
- 1 tablespoon cinnamon sugar
- 1 tablespoon simple syrup (optional, for extra sweetness)
White chocolate chips should be melted gently to avoid burning and preserve their creamy texture, which is crucial for achieving the smooth flavor of the White MochaLatta Chill. Using freshly brewed espresso shots enhances the rich coffee taste and balances the sweetness from the white chocolate and cinnamon sugar drizzle. Whole milk creates the creamiest texture, but you can substitute with any milk variant according to your dietary preference. Your choice of ice quantity can affect the chill factor and dilution, so adjust to maintain a refreshing yet intense flavor. The White MochaLatta Chill from Cinnabon copycat menu perfectly combines these ingredients to deliver the signature blend of smooth white chocolate, rich espresso, and cinnamon sugar sweetness.
Instructions
- Brew 2 shots of espresso using the espresso machine.
- In a microwave-safe bowl or small saucepan, heat milk until hot but not boiling.
- Add white chocolate chips to the hot milk and stir until completely melted and smooth.
- Pour espresso, white chocolate-milk mixture, simple syrup (if using), and ice into blender.
- Blend until mixture is smooth and frothy.
- Pour blended mixture into the serving glass.
- Top generously with whipped cream.
- Drizzle cinnamon sugar sauce on top of whipped cream using the drizzle bottle.
- Sprinkle extra cinnamon sugar if desired.
- Serve immediately with a spoon and straw.
Substitution
The White MochaLatta Chill from Cinnabon copycat menu combines white chocolate, espresso, and creamy milk blended with ice, topped with whipped cream and cinnamon sugar drizzle for a rich yet refreshing treat. If white chocolate chips are unavailable, you can substitute with white chocolate syrup or a high-quality white chocolate bar melted down for similar flavor and texture. Your espresso shots can be replaced with strong brewed coffee in a pinch, though the authentic taste of espresso is preferable for the best result. For a dairy-free version, almond or oat milk works well without compromising creaminess. When swirling the cinnamon sugar drizzle, use a squeeze bottle to maintain the signature Cinnabon presentation.
Tips
When brewing espresso, ensure your machine is properly preheated to avoid weak or bitter shots that affect the drink's flavor. Heat the milk gently to prevent scalding, which can alter the texture and taste of your White MochaLatta Chill. Use fresh ice and avoid over-blending to maintain a perfect frothy consistency without watering down your beverage. You can customize sweetness levels by adjusting the simple syrup, but be cautious to keep the balance between rich white chocolate and espresso intact for the ideal indulgence.

Variation or Alternatives
For a dairy-free version, substitute almond, oat, or soy milk instead of regular milk to achieve a creamy texture while catering to lactose intolerance or vegan preferences. You can replace the white chocolate chips with white chocolate syrup for easier blending and a smoother consistency. To intensify the cinnamon flavor, infuse the milk with a cinnamon stick while heating, then remove before mixing with espresso for a subtle spice note. If you don't have a blender, vigorously froth the espresso and milk mixture, then combine with ice and gently fold to create a chilled, frothy latte.
